Fmoc-Gly-Cl CAS:103321-49-9
Ana amfani da Fmoc-Gly-Cl sosai a cikin sinadarai na peptide, bioconjugation, da peptide functionalization don gyaran peptides da sunadarai na musamman a wurin. A matsayin babban mai amsawa a cikin haɗa peptide mai ƙarfi da haɗin peptide na lokaci-lokaci, yana sauƙaƙe haɗa ragowar glycine, yana ba da damar ƙirƙirar peptides da aka gyara tare da kaddarorin da aka keɓance. Masu bincike suna amfani da Fmoc-Gly-Cl don gabatar da ayyuka daban-daban, kamar fluorophores, linkers, ko wasu sassa, cikin jerin peptide don aikace-aikace daban-daban a cikin ilimin halittu na sinadarai, gano magunguna, da binciken biomaterials. Reactivity da versatility na Fmoc-Gly-Cl sun sanya shi kayan aiki mai mahimmanci don lakabin peptide, hana peptide, da haɓaka kayan da aka dogara da peptide da haɗin gwiwa. Dacewar sa tare da hanyoyin haɗa peptide na yau da kullun da ka'idoji yana tabbatar da haɗakarwa cikin ayyukan dakin gwaje-gwaje, yana ba masana kimiyya damar ƙirƙirar peptides tare da ingantattun ayyuka da ayyukan da aka niyya. Ko da an yi amfani da shi a binciken ilimi ko aikace-aikacen masana'antu, Fmoc-Gly-Cl yana ba da gudummawa ga haɓaka fannin gyaran peptide da kuma rawar da yake takawa daban-daban a fannin fasahar kere-kere, magungunan halittu, da ilmin halittu na sinadarai.
